发明名称 BUS BRIDGE DEVICE AND DATA TRANSFER CONTROL METHOD
摘要 PROBLEM TO BE SOLVED: To give interruption control of built-in storage equipment which has been bridged without reducing a data transfer rate in a bus bridge device. SOLUTION: The bus bridge device 10A is equipped with a first transfer control part 13 to communicate with host equipment 31 on the side of an IEEE 1394; a second transfer control unit 14 to communicate with the built-in storage equipment 32 on the side of an IDE; a storage part 15 to store data read out from the built-in storage equipment 32; a look-ahead control unit 16 for predicting a command issued by host equipment 31 and giving a prediction command to the second transfer control unit 14; and a CPU 17 for giving the interruption control of the built-in storage equipment 32. When the command predicted by the look-ahead control unit 16 coincides with the command actually issued, the look-ahead data stored in the storage part 15 are transferred to the host equipment 31. During this period, the CPU 17 gives the interruption control of the equipment 32 by way of the second transfer control unit 14. COPYRIGHT: (C)2005,JPO&NCIPI
